Roberto Cavalli to Open More Clubs and Cafés

Dec 21, 2010 @ 5:51 pm

Roberto Cavalli‘s empire is growing! The Italian designer (shown with Rachel Bilson) announced plans today to open 15 new cafés and five clubs in cities around the world, including São Paulo, Shanghai, Istanbul, Beirut and Mumbai, WWD reports. The new locations are in addition to a Just Cavalli Club in Milan, two Cavalli Clubs in Florence and Dubai and three Cavalli Giacosa Cafés in Florence. So now when Bilson and other Cavalli-loving globetrotters like Taylor Swift and Jennifer Lopez travel, they’ll have guaranteed stylish spots (designed with Cavalli’s signature animal print, black quartz and Swarovski crystals) in which to party.

Meet Marina Diamandis, New Face of Max Factor

Dec 21, 2010 @ 2:58 pm

It won’t be long before you start to see Marina Diamandis‘s face everywhere. The Welsh singer, whose stage name is Marina and the Diamonds, announced on Twitter this morning that Max Factor named her its new brand ambassador. And she’s in good company, considering the heavy-hitting beauties who held the position before her: Gisele Bundchen, Madonna and Carmen Electra. While the rest of the details are still under wraps, we’re psyched to see what Diamandis will bring to the seasoned, century-old Max Factor company. After all, the 25-year-old singer wore some pretty over-the-top makeup looks in her “I Am Not a Robot” music video (think crystal-studded lips, green face paint and all-over glitter), so we know she’s not afraid to go there.

Royal Wedding Watch: Queen Elizabeth’s Granddaughter Zara Phillips Engaged

Dec 21, 2010 @ 12:28 pm

Kate Middleton isn’t the only royal bride-to-be anymore! Zara Phillips, Queen Elizabeth’s granddaughter and daughter of Princess Anne (which means she’s Prince William’s cousin), announced her engagement to English professional rugby player Mike Tindall today. Tindall gave Phillips, a champion equestrian, a diamond solitaire, People reports. You know what this means? Another huge ring. Another epic dress. Another grand party that must be planned. And while there is no word on when the wedding will be, we’re hoping it won’t be close to Kate and William’s April date, so that Royal Watchers (like us) have enough time to recover before getting themselves in a Royal frenzy all over again.

Forbes Names Houston the Best Shopping City in America

Dec 21, 2010 @ 11:16 am

Forbes released its first-ever list of the top 25 shopping cities in America, and the results are a bit surprising!  Houston claimed the top spot, while Los Angeles came in at no. 16, Boston took no. 18, New York ranked no. 22 and San Francisco settled for last place. Forbes used a formula that took into account each city’s number of retail locations, shopping centers and sales tax to compute the rankings. Since Houston tops the list with 16,938 retail locations and 54 shopping centers, it took first place.
